Winter begins in Spain: Weather forecast December 1-4
Meteorological winter begins in Spain on Monday December 1 and it’s making a big entrance

A weekend of much cooler temperatures and widespread rain on Sunday has gone some way to preparing us for the season ahead. Monday December 1 officially marks the start of meteorological winter and it's set to arrive with a bang. It's expected to be a winter marked by cold weather, rain and snow at mid and high elevations.
Monday December 1

Monday morning will likely be the coldest in several days. Temperatures will drop below 0°C across much of the country, with lows between -3°C and -6°C in large inland areas.
The day itself will be settled if quite cloudy, thanks to the arrival of a new cold front. Heavy rain in forecast in the north but the Mediterranean coasts could also see some showers.
Night-time temperatures will drop across the board.
Tuesday December 2

The front that moved in from the northwest on Monday will cross the entire country on Tuesday, bringing cloudy or overcast skies to everywhere but the Mediterranean coast and the Balearic Islands. Rain is expected as the front passes, generally light to moderate, but heavy downpours are possible in the northwest later in the afternoon.
Wednesday December 3

Several fronts will hit at once on Wednesday, resulting on more dark skies and persistent rain to the northwest. Rain is also expected in the central and southern parts of the country during the early morning hours, moving south and east and continuing into the Balearic Islands and Melilla by the end of the day.
Both day and night-time temperatures will drop again, more noticeably in the east and southeast.
Thursday December 4

Mainland Spain the Balearic Islands are expected to remain under the influence of a strong Atlantic circulation, with successive fronts resulting in very cloudy or overcast skies. Rain is forecast in the northwest from early morning, spreading eastward and reaching the archipelago during the afternoon. These downpours will be persistent in Galicia and the Cantabrian coast.
Daytime temperatures should inch up, particularly in the south of Andalucia.
